So I open Krita and all looks good until I try and open a new image or an old one. Examples of before opening a page and after:

Image

Image

Any suggestions on how to fix this?

Edit to add:
Version 3.2.1 of Krita (File is "Krita 3.2.1 - x64 - setup.exe" size was 57.1 MB downloaded from dotsrc.org on Sept. 2nd 2017)
OS is Windows (My computer forced an update 3 days ago, so latest version)

Mind you this was working before the update that Windows forced on me, but if I have an issue then others will too when it forced on them.

I actually had the same problem and posted a topic...thingy.
And I just fixed it for me!

I went to "Settings" (before creating a new canvas) and went to "configurate Krita" and then the "Display" tab.
Remove the tik from the "Open GL" checkbox.

That should do it.

It did work, but I use this mostly for the wraparound mode and "Open GL" unticked I can't use wraparound anymore. Unless someone else has a fix?

Edit to add: Found the bug report
